Rating: **** Card rating: *** 1/4 Match observations: Whilst tonights main event had a sour ending, the main event to Badd Blood has been thrown into doubt. Todays big match saw Chris Benoit taking on Kurt Angle. After a great show of wrestling, it was Benoit who came out on top via the Crossface, despite Angles best efforts to counter. Benoit, however, kept the hold applied after the bell and wasn't about to relinquish. Malenko and Tanaka quickly showed up, but only to put the boots to Angle, until officials finally managed to pry Angle away from the chaos. Benoit stated that this was just a reminder that Triple Threat was still alive and well and taking no prisoners. Meanwhile Bobby Eaton was stretchered out today following a two on one beatdown from his opponents at Badd Blood, Kidman and Corino. Eaton was in full control against the number one contender for the TV title, Jody Fleisch, but was prevented from scoring a pinfall win when Kidman and Corino ran in for the DQ finish and preceeded to give him a beating to end all beatings, as the two powerbombed him several times hard to the mat leaving him with possible back or rib injuries. Raven finally made the save when he was informed of what was going on, but the damage has been done. Edge notched up his first victory since returning, going through King Kanyon in no time at all, and it was announced today that at Badd Blood, he will be facing Phil LaFon whilst Christian takes on Doug Furnas. It was a bad day for LaFon as he took on Test. John Cena stood at ringside, observing one half of the team he has promised to take to tag team gold in return for helping him out. Cena ended up on the apron trying to do whatever, LaFon got whipped into him, knocking him down and Test planted LaFon down for the win. Kid Kash managed to get himself another title defense in, defeating Rodney, who had done about as little to earn a title shot as one man possibly could. I guess this is one of those sparring matches people talk about. In any case, Kash won easily, only for Pete Gas to jump in and try and get some revenge. That worked out pretty badly and Kash cleaned the ring out. Los Guerreros bickering is reaching new heights as they're beginning to lose a LOT of matches, Psychoanalysis being todays victors at their expense. They squabbled over who should make covers, who was the legal man (in or out, whichever suited them at the time), who got to do all the fancy moves and who got to parade in the centre of the ring when they came out. Finally when Chavo pulled Eddie off of O'Haire when Eddie had a sleeper locked in because he wanted to do some more high flying moves, the two got heated and it caused them to lose the match. The ongoing rivalry between Rey Mysterio and Juventud Guerrera took another step today as Juvi was able to pin Rey during a six man tag after a timely cheap shot from Joey Matthews. Juvi stood over his fallen foe afterwards to mock him ever so slightly. One man looking for answers is Low Ki, who appeared on the Kings Court (right before Kanyon got squashed by Edge, incidently) to demand Coach come out and explain his actions. Coach did just that, all the while hanging back nervously in case Low Ki made a move at him. Coach said he was sick of being a laughing stock and being nothing more than a joke to all the wrestlers and the fans and Low Ki disrespected him the most (actually he hadn't, but let's not argue with Coach). In any case, Coach has vowed to get revenge on Low Ki the best way he knows how. He didn't tell us what yet, but that's bound to come up soon. Finally Hunter Hearst-Helmsley wanted to regain some of his lost pride by beating the legendary Dynamite Kid today, vowing to do away with him and prove he's not some moron who everyone hates. Sadly for him, that long winning streak he had has become two losses in a row as Dynamite wasted no time in putting him in his place. Oh well. |
